Understanding the terminology used in tax relief can help you navigate discussions and decisions more confidently. Below are definitions of common terms associated with tax resolution services and IRS procedures.
An Offer in Compromise is a program that allows taxpayers to settle their tax debt for less than the full amount owed if they meet specific eligibility criteria. It requires submitting detailed financial information and negotiating terms with the IRS to reach an acceptable settlement.
Currently Not Collectible status is granted when the IRS determines a taxpayer cannot pay any of their tax debt due to financial hardship. This status temporarily suspends collection activities, such as levies or garnishments, until the taxpayer’s financial situation improves.
An Installment Agreement is a payment plan arranged with the IRS that allows taxpayers to pay their tax debt over time in smaller, manageable amounts. It helps avoid more aggressive collection actions while resolving outstanding balances.
A Tax Levy is a legal seizure of property or assets by the IRS to satisfy a tax debt. This action is typically taken after other collection attempts have failed, and it can affect bank accounts, wages, or personal property.

Upon representation, we submit IRS Form 2848 to become your authorized representative, allowing us to request holds on collection activities. This often results in temporary suspension of levies, garnishments, and other enforcement actions. We also receive your IRS correspondence directly, enabling us to respond promptly and manage the case proactively. While some collection actions may continue depending on circumstances, our involvement significantly reduces enforcement pressure during negotiations.

Filing prior-year tax returns correctly is essential to resolving tax issues. Unfiled returns can lead to substitute filings by the IRS, often increasing your tax burden due to missed deductions and penalties.
